I have a similar issue on karmic, tty seems to be set in English keyboard,
while my system was installed and configured for Spanish. After running $sudo
setupcon, tty is fixed and start to use Spanish keyboard.
But it is the same problem, you need to run setupcon for each time you login on
tty.
